Mobil Uygulamalarda 5G Entegrasyonu Nasıl Yapılır?
Mobil teknolojilerin gelişimi, özellikle 5G ağlarının yaygınlaşması, uygulama geliştiriciler için yeni fırsatlar ve zorluklar sunuyor. 5G entegrasyonu, uygulamaların daha hızlı ve güvenilir çalışmasını sağlarken, kullanıcı deneyimini büyük ölçüde artırır. Bu makalede, 5G ile uyumlu mobil uygulamalar geliştirme sürecinde dikkat edilmesi gereken temel adımlar, teknolojinin avantajları ve entegrasyon sırasında karşılaşılabilecek potansiyel sorunlar ele alınacaktır. 5G’nin sunduğu düşük gecikme süresi, yüksek bant genişliği ve büyük veri aktarımı gibi özellikler, uygulamaların performansını optimize etmek için nasıl kullanılabilir? Bu soruların cevaplarını detaylı bir şekilde bulabileceksiniz.
5G Teknolojisi ve Mobil Uygulama Geliştirme
5G, mobil ağların önceki nesillerine kıyasla çok daha hızlı veri iletimi ve düşük gecikme süresi sunar. Bu, mobil uygulamaların daha karmaşık işlemleri gerçek zamanlı olarak gerçekleştirmesine olanak tanır. Örneğin, video akışı, oyun ve IoT uygulamaları 5G’nin avantajlarını en üst düzeyde kullanabilir. Ancak, bu teknolojinin doğru şekilde entegre edilmesi, uygulamanın genel performansını ve kullanıcı memnuniyetini doğrudan etkiler. Geliştiriciler, 5G destekleyen cihazların özelliklerini anlamalı ve bu cihazlara özgü optimizasyonlar yapmalıdır.
5G Entegrasyonu için Gereken Altyapı
5G teknolojisini uygulamalarınıza entegre etmeden önce, doğru altyapıyı hazırlamak kritik bir adımdır. Bu, güçlü sunucular, bulut tabanlı hizmetler ve optimizasyon araçlarını içerir. Ayrıca, ağ bağlantısının kalitesini ve güvenilirliğini artırmak için API’ler ve ağ yönetim araçları kullanılmalıdır. Özellikle veri transferi ve işleme sırasında altyapı hataları, kullanıcı deneyimini olumsuz etkileyebilir. Bu nedenle, geliştirme sürecinde altyapı testleri büyük önem taşır.
Kullanıcı Deneyimi ve 5G’nin Rolü
5G, mobil uygulamaların kullanıcı deneyimini önemli ölçüde artırabilir. Düşük gecikme süresi ve yüksek bant genişliği sayesinde, uygulamalar daha hızlı yüklenir ve kullanıcılar daha akıcı bir deneyim yaşar. Özellikle AR (Augmented Reality) ve VR (Virtual Reality) uygulamaları gibi yüksek performans gerektiren teknolojiler, 5G ile daha verimli çalışabilir. Geliştiriciler, uygulamaların 5G özelliklerini tam olarak kullanmasını sağlamak için kullanıcı arayüzü ve performans optimizasyonları üzerine odaklanmalıdır.
Güvenlik ve Veri Yönetimi
5G entegrasyonu sırasında güvenlik ve veri yönetimi büyük önem taşır. 5G ağlarının yüksek bant genişliği, daha fazla verinin aktarılmasına olanak tanır, ancak bu da siber saldırı risklerini artırabilir. Geliştiriciler, verilerin güvenli bir şekilde iletilmesini sağlamak için şifreleme teknolojileri ve güvenlik protokollerini uygulamalıdır. Ayrıca, kullanıcı verilerinin gizliliği ve yasal gereklilikler göz önünde bulundurulmalıdır.
Test ve Optimizasyon Süreçleri
5G ile uyumlu mobil uygulamalar geliştirirken, test ve optimizasyon süreçleri büyük önem taşır. Uygulamanın farklı 5G ağlarında ve cihazlarda nasıl performans gösterdiğini anlamak için kapsamlı testler yapılmalıdır. Ağ bağlantısı hızı, gecikme süresi ve veri transferi gibi parametreler dikkatlice analiz edilmelidir. Bu süreçte, kullanıcı geri bildirimleri de değerlendirilerek uygulamanın daha iyi hale getirilmesi sağlanabilir.
Sonuç
Mobil uygulamalarda 5G entegrasyonu, geliştiriciler için büyük fırsatlar sunar. Ancak, bu süreçte dikkat edilmesi gereken pek çok faktör vardır. Altyapı hazırlığı, kullanıcı deneyimi optimizasyonu, güvenlik önlemleri ve kapsamlı testler, 5G ile uyumlu uygulamalar geliştirmek için kritik adımlardır. Bu makalede, 5G entegrasyonu sürecinin temel unsurları ve geliştiricilerin dikkat etmesi gereken noktalar detaylı şekilde ele alınmıştır. 5G teknolojisinin sunduğu avantajları doğru şekilde kullanarak, rekabetçi ve kullanıcı dostu mobil uygulamalar geliştirmek mümkündür.
